The Introduction of the Special Issue

The stringent environmental regulations for controlling sulfur content of fuels have led to the growth of research in the development of an effective and economical methods for deep desulfurization of fuels. Deep desulphurization with current conventional methods can hardly be economically. Thus, alternative methods for obtaining ultra-low sulfur fuel oil are in the developing stage and research continues in the field of both new catalysts and new catalytic technologies to meet the vast need for cleaner fuels.
